Verdict: International Harvester 434 vs International Harvester 483

The International Harvester 434 and the International Harvester 483 are both tractors — here is how they stack up on the figures that matter. International Harvester 434 leads on rated power with 43 hp against 42 hp. International Harvester 434 is the lighter machine (2,100 kg vs 3,550 kg), which helps on soft ground and transport, while the heavier model carries more ballast for traction-limited draft work. International Harvester 483 is the newer design (1982 vs 1966). In short: choose the International Harvester 434 for outright pulling power, or the International Harvester 483 if a tighter budget and lighter footprint matter more.
